Output 9585dbeb65959a0f7e5c5f42cf49b9c0e78ffed13b5f849fcdd1795f5d36f79f:39

value
3935028
script pubkey
OP_0 OP_PUSHBYTES_20 d0dff7596c11781e674f30a6e2e9cbc99ba82e32
address
bc1q6r0lwktvz9upue60xznw96wtexd6st3j6tvfh8
transaction
9585dbeb65959a0f7e5c5f42cf49b9c0e78ffed13b5f849fcdd1795f5d36f79f
spent
true